Project: Stained Glass Macintosh
The first thing I did was remove the interior guts of the computer. Since the Mac had not been used for years, I was not concerned about any residual electricity build up. If your computer was used recently, make sure you read up on the proper method to discharge any static build up that may be in the machine. Also, make sure to properly dispose/recycle any items such as a CRT (monitor). Here is a list of proper computer disposal, donation, and recycle information.
After measuring the interior of the Mac, I determined that the proper size for the stained glass part would be 8.75 inches wide by 6.5 inches tall. After making a screen shot on my current Mac, I created a pattern in Adobe Photoshop. Please watch the video below for details on how the pattern was created.
The finished pattern has 35 pieces, and is relatively easy to reproduce. For details, you can get in depth information on how to create stained glass designs on a mac here.
